> Well, Quenya-mode is an alphabet that could easily become an abugida,
> given the omissibility of the "a" diacritic. True, it has no virama,
> but no more does Buginese.

Neither did the original abugida, Kharosthi, and its improvement Brahmi,
because Prakrit doesn't have any final consonants. The virama turned up
centuries later when they started writing Sanskrit.
